Transaction 52075055f3177207aece4d57948773e02730dc589c87a67478622a40a38bbf20

1 Input
2 Outputs
  • 52075055f3177207aece4d57948773e02730dc589c87a67478622a40a38bbf20:0
  • value  159180
    address  3KS66wxaoJL4vWoeZ9iYvxPKLCmFDyp4UQ
  • 52075055f3177207aece4d57948773e02730dc589c87a67478622a40a38bbf20:1
  • value  2097378
    address  1Dy6Pbs6KypvupsjssokdJM5U4RxpzGeyA